Bell Aliant Tower, Moncton, Canada

The Bell Aliant Tower is a 127 meter tall tower in Moncton, New Brunswick. It is the tallest freestanding structure in all of Canada’s Atlantic Provinces.

The tower began operation as a microwave repeater tower in 1971. It is still used for cell phone communications and emergency radio services.

It has become an iconic part of Monctons skyline because of it’s unique design and height.
